Dehradun February 15
Elaborate security arrangements have been made for safekeeping ballot boxes in strongrooms in the 13 districts of the state till the day of counting on March 11.
“These strongrooms will be under constant watch of a three-tier security system,” said Deepam Seth, IGP, Law and Order, while briefing mediapersons here today.
The elaborate three-tier security system will consist of immediate security cover by two platoons of the CRPF, second-tier under the PAC with eight constables, and the third-tier comprising the district police under a sub-inspector. The entire security details will be complied in the logbook. Besides as a third eye measure, all strongrooms will be under the constant vigil of CCTV cameras and videography will be done.
